Coordinate reader

1. A coordinate reader comprising:
- an electrically insulating board;
a pair of first and second conductor loops each having an electrical conductor alternately folded at a period P so that the electrical conductors of the respective conductor loops are juxtaposed on said electrically insulating board;
cosine function generating means, connected to one of said first and second conductor loops, for generating an output voltage whose amplitude oscillates in the form of a cosine function of a variable α
, where the variable α
is representative of a distance from an origin in one of a plurality of periodic regions respectively defined by the electrical conductor of said first or second conductor loop folded alternately at the period P;
sine function generating means, connected to the other of said first and second conductor loops, for generating an output voltage whose amplitude oscillates in the form of a sine function of the variable α
;
a cursor incorporating a magnetic flux detecting coil for detecting magnetic fluxes generated in said conductor loops excited by said cosine function generating means and sine function generating means;
processing means for setting the period P and the variable α
in said cosine function generating means and said sine function generating means, increasing or decreasing the variable α
in predetermined incremental or decremental unit to excite said first and second conductor loops to thereby generate an induced voltage in said cursor, and detecting a value of the variable α
as coordinate of said cursor within one periodic region when the phase of the induced voltage is inverted, anda plurality of current switches are each connected to respective alternate folding points of said electrical conductor of each of said first and second conductor loops, a predetermined value is added to or subtracted from coordinates of said cursor which have been detected within one periodic region so as to provide a value of the variable α
, this value of the variable α
is set in said cosine function generating means and said sine function generating means to excite said first and second conductor loops, and the number of periodic regions to be excited is increased or decreased by sequentially switching the plurality of current switches.

Abstract
A coordinate reader comprises first and second conductor loops each having an electrical conductor so that electrical conductors of the respective conductor loops are juxtaposed on an electrically insulating board, a cosine function generator connected to one of the first and second conductor loops, a sine function generator connected to the other of the first and second conductor loops, a cursor incorporating a magnetic flux detecting coil for detecting magnetic fluxes generated in the conductor loops excited by the cosine and sine function generators, and a processor. The processor processes and controls operations of the aforementioned components to detect coordinates of the cursor.

2. A coordinate reader comprising:
-
an electrically insulating board; a pair of first and second conductor loops each having an electrical conductor alternately folded at a period P so that the electrical conductor of the respective conductor loops are juxtaposed on said electrically insulating board; cosine function generating means, connected to one of said first and second conductor loops, for generating an output voltage whose amplitude oscillates in the form of a cosine function of a variable α
, where the variable α
is representative of a distance from an origin in one of a plurality of periodic regions respectively defined by the electrical conductor of said first or second conductor loop folded alternately at the period P;sine function generating means, connected to the other of said first and second conductor loops, for generating an output voltage whose amplitude oscillates in the form of a sine function of the variable α
;a cursor incorporating a magnetic flux detecting coil for detecting magnetic fluxes generated in said conductor loops excited by said cosine function generating means and sine function generating means; processing means for setting the period P and the variable α
in said cosine function generating means and said sine function generating means, increasing or decreasing the variable α
in predetermined incremental or decremental unit to excite said first and second conductor loops to thereby generate an induced voltage in said cursor, and detecting a value of the variable α
as coordinate of said cursor within one periodic region when the phase of the induced voltage is inverted, andthe output voltages of said cosine function generating means and said sine function generating means are added with a DC voltage of a level which is more than half the maximum amplitude of those output voltages.
